Frequently Asked Questions about Gated Signal Hill Apartments

What is the Cheapest Gated apartment in Signal Hill?

Currently the most affordable Gated Apartment in Signal Hill is at 1045 Daisy Ave Apartments listed at $1,295.

How much is the average rent for a Gated Signal Hill Apartment?

The average rent for a Gated Apartment in Signal Hill is $2,434.

What is the largest Gated Signal Hill Apartment for rent?

Today's Gated apartment with the most square footage in Signal Hill is a 2,679 square feet unit starting from $2,890 at Shoreline Gateway.

What is the average size for Signal Hill Gated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Gated rental in Signal Hill is currently at 682 sq ft.
